Bingham Road railway station

What system bug was there at Bingham Road railway station necessitating its deletion and restoration? --Redrose64 (talk) 14:43, 26 May 2016 (UTC)

I don't know what causes it or why it's not consistent, but there's a bug whereby a page move (as RHaworth undertook in April) will sometimes cause the page to be erroneously detected as an uncategorized article by the categorization project tools, even though it is properly categorized. So I end up having to delete and restore the page in order to clear it from the uncategorized articles list, because the bug prevents it from dropping on its own and I'll have to permanently work around it for months if I don't do something to clear it. Bearcat (talk) 14:54, 26 May 2016 (UTC)
